Overstocked Chainsaws: Navigating the Chinese Market and Maximizing Your Import Potential349
The Chinese market is a vast ocean of goods, and within its depths lies a treasure trove of opportunities – and challenges. One such area ripe for exploration by savvy importers is the market for overstocked chainsaws. These surplus inventories, often stemming from production overruns, cancelled orders, or shifts in market demand, represent a significant potential for substantial savings and profit margins. However, navigating this market requires a nuanced understanding of its complexities and potential pitfalls.
Understanding the Source of Overstocked Chainsaws: The reasons behind surplus chainsaw inventories in China are diverse. Major manufacturers might overestimate demand, leading to significant excess stock. Retailers might face slow sales due to seasonal fluctuations or changes in consumer preferences. Cancelled orders from international buyers due to unforeseen circumstances, such as economic downturns or geopolitical instability, also contribute significantly to the availability of surplus stock. Furthermore, changes in product lines or technological advancements can render older models obsolete, flooding the market with perfectly functional, yet technically "outdated," chainsaws.
Identifying Reputable Suppliers: Sourcing overstocked chainsaws from reputable suppliers is paramount to avoiding potential problems. Many online marketplaces and B2B platforms list Chinese suppliers, but verifying their legitimacy is crucial. Thorough due diligence is necessary, involving checks on their business registration, trading history, and customer reviews. Attending trade shows in China or working with a reputable sourcing agent can significantly aid in identifying trustworthy suppliers with a proven track record. Transparency is key; a reliable supplier will readily provide details about the chainsaw's origin, specifications, and any existing warranty or guarantees.
Quality Control and Inspection: The quality of overstocked chainsaws can vary significantly. While some may be perfectly functional, others might have minor defects or require repairs. Therefore, thorough quality control is indispensable. Before committing to a large purchase, request samples for inspection. Consider engaging a third-party inspection service in China to conduct a comprehensive assessment of the chainsaw's functionality, safety features, and overall condition. This professional inspection can help mitigate risks and ensure the quality meets your expectations.
Negotiating Prices and Payment Terms: The primary advantage of buying overstocked chainsaws is the potential for significant price reductions. However, skillful negotiation is crucial to securing the best possible deal. Research market prices for similar chainsaws to establish a fair baseline. Leverage the volume of your order as a negotiating tool. Be prepared to negotiate payment terms, exploring options like letters of credit (LCs) or escrow services to protect your interests. Understand the implications of different payment methods and choose the one that best mitigates your risk.
Logistics and Shipping: Shipping overstocked chainsaws from China involves careful planning and execution. Consider the shipping method (sea freight is usually more economical for large quantities, while air freight is faster but more expensive), insurance coverage (crucial to protect against damage or loss during transit), and customs clearance procedures. Working with a reputable freight forwarder with experience in handling oversized and potentially hazardous goods (chainsaws) is highly recommended. They can manage the complex logistics involved, ensuring smooth and efficient delivery to your destination.
Legal and Regulatory Compliance: Importing chainsaws involves complying with various regulations and safety standards in your target market. Research the specific requirements of your country regarding chainsaw importation, including safety certifications (e.g., CE marking in Europe) and customs duties. Ensure the chainsaws meet all relevant safety standards to avoid legal issues and potential recalls. Non-compliance can lead to significant financial penalties and reputational damage.
Market Analysis and Sales Strategy: Before investing in overstocked chainsaws, conduct thorough market research to assess the demand in your target market. Identify your potential customer base and develop a suitable sales strategy. Understanding the competitive landscape and pricing strategies of established players is crucial for success. Effective marketing and distribution channels are key to turning your inventory into profit.
Risk Mitigation Strategies: The import of overstocked goods inherently involves risks. To mitigate these risks, diversify your supplier base, spread your purchasing across multiple orders, and conduct rigorous due diligence on each supplier. Maintain transparent communication throughout the entire process, from order placement to delivery and after-sales service. Building strong relationships with your suppliers and logistics partners can significantly reduce potential problems.
